When a dog falls ill or gets injured, immediate action is important. Besides fundraising, it's essential to connect with local animal welfare groups, shelters, and veterinarians who might offer discounts or payment plans. Social media and animal-focused hashtags, such as #animal, #pet, and #dog, can help spread the word and attract kind-hearted individuals willing to help. It's also important to share your pet’s story openly and honestly to create an emotional connection with potential supporters. People are more inclined to help when they see the genuine love and care behind every effort. Often, community support extends beyond financial aid, offering advice, resources, and emotional comfort. If you are helping with fundraising, consider updating contributors frequently about the pet’s condition and progress. This transparency builds trust and encourages continued support.
